""The Enjoyment of Art"" by Carleton Noyes is a comprehensive guide to appreciating and understanding various forms of art. The book is divided into four parts, each of which covers a different aspect of art appreciation. Part one discusses the nature of art, including its purpose and the different forms it can take. Part two focuses on the elements of art, such as line, color, and composition, and how they work together to create meaning. Part three delves into the history of art, examining various artistic movements and their significance. Finally, part four explores the role of the viewer in the art experience, including how to approach and interpret works of art. Throughout the book, Noyes provides numerous examples of famous works of art and offers insightful analysis and commentary.
